The United States (US) End User Experience Monitoring Market was estimated at USD 198 Million in 2025 and is projected to reach USD 232 Million by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 2.7% from 2026 to 2032.
The US End User Experience Monitoring Market is currently experiencing a surge in demand as organizations increasingly recognize the critical importance of user satisfaction. With the rise of remote work and cloud-based applications, businesses are actively seeking tools that provide real-time insights into user interactions, ensuring optimal performance and availability.
This growing emphasis on user-centric strategies is driving investments in advanced monitoring solutions, ranging from synthetic monitoring to real user monitoring. As technology continues to evolve, the need for proactive approaches to enhance user experience has never been more pressing, setting the stage for significant market expansion.

Despite robust growth, several factors are limiting the potential of the US End User Experience Monitoring Market. The increasing complexity of IT environments poses a challenge for accurate monitoring and analysis. Organizations must contend with a myriad of devices and networks, making it difficult to achieve comprehensive insights. Additionally, navigating data privacy regulations such as GDPR requires vigilance and investment in compliance measures. As the demand for real-time monitoring intensifies, companies face pressure to adopt advanced technologies while ensuring they have the skilled personnel necessary to respond to user issues swiftly. The rapid pace of technological change further complicates the landscape, as businesses must continuously adapt their strategies to align with evolving IT ecosystems.
The market is currently marked by a strong shift towards real-time monitoring solutions that deliver instant insights into user experiences. As remote work becomes more entrenched, organizations are emphasizing tools that monitor employee productivity and performance across various digital platforms. There's also an increasing integration of AI and machine learning, enhancing capabilities to predict potential issues before they impact users.
Another notable trend is the growing focus on security within monitoring solutions. As organizations prioritize data privacy, they seek solutions that not only enhance user experience but also safeguard sensitive information. This dual focus on user experience and security is expected to shape the development of monitoring tools in the foreseeable future.

Government regulations and initiatives significantly influence the United States End User Experience Monitoring Market. While there are no specific policies targeting this sector directly, existing data privacy regulations like HIPAA and GDPR shape the landscape for companies operating in this space. Compliance with these regulations is essential for maintaining user trust and data security, making public policy an important consideration for market players.

Export potential enables firms to identify high-growth global markets with greater confidence by combining advanced trade intelligence with a structured quantitative methodology. The framework analyzes emerging demand trends and country-level import patterns while integrating macroeconomic and trade datasets such as GDP and population forecasts, bilateral import–export flows, tariff structures, elasticity differentials between developed and developing economies, geographic distance, and import demand projections. Using weighted trade values from 2020–2024 as the base period to project country-to-country export potential for 2030, these inputs are operationalized through calculated drivers such as gravity model parameters, tariff impact factors, and projected GDP per-capita growth. Through an analysis of hidden potentials, demand hotspots, and market conditions that are most favorable to success, this method enables firms to focus on target countries, maximize returns, and global expansion with data, backed by accuracy.
By factoring in the projected importer demand gap that is currently unmet and could be potential opportunity, it identifies the potential for the Exporter (Country) among 190 countries, against the general trade analysis, which identifies the biggest importer or exporter.
